Athletics & Health
Every day throughout the year, our Athletic Director and Program Staff work with club members to promote good health and fitness through a variety of sports, games, nutritional programs and cooking classes.
-
Team Games:
Members engage in a variety of team sports such as flag football, volleyball, basketball, kickball, baseball, capture the flag, and more.
-
Triple Play:
Triple Play is a program that encompasses the wellness of mind, body and soul. Developed by the Boys & Girls Club of America, this program helps members set personal fitness goals and increase their activity while learning about good nutrition . Kids interact with peers in healthy non-competitive game room activities that allow them to socialize and unwind.
-
Tournaments:
Under the supervision of the Athletic Director, various Club sports groups gear up to meet with teams from other local organizations for fun, energizing tournament action.
-
Outdoor Recreation:
During our summer camp programming, our Outdoor Recreation Director takes small groups on field trips to experience the fun of the great outdoors. Members learn kayaking, sailing, climbing and more.
-
Daily Challenges:
Daily challenges focus on team-building, interactivity and non-competitive games. These fun activities challenge members to think and play without the pressure of competition.
-
Girls on the Run:
This small group activity is designed for young girls, regardless of experience, to take part in track and running activities.
-
Healthy Habits:
Our Healthy Habits curriculum is a series of small group classes that focus on planning healthy meals, shopping for good food, and food preparation.
